Abia Landowners Reclaim Farmland for Airport Project

Landowners in the Nsulu area of Isiala Ngwa North LGA, Abia State, have taken back farmland earmarked for the proposed airport project, driven by the need to avert hunger and economic hardship in their communities. The decision affects several autonomous communities, including Okpuala, Umuezenta, Umuelenwa, Umuomainta, and Mbawsi.
The landowners have expressed dissatisfaction with the Abia State Ministry of Land, accusing it of insincerity and a lack of transparency in the land acquisition and compensation process. They allege that their complaints regarding fictitious names on compensation lists have not been addressed.
Echezolam Ukaumunna, the secretary of the Nsulu Landowners Association, stated that the landowners can no longer be comfortable with how the compensation process is being handled, especially as the farming season approaches.
